
Analyst Skënder Minxhozi has shown that Albin Kurti voted against Edi Rama in the general elections in Albania, even though he knew that he would win.
The analyst went on to say that Kurti did the same in North Macedonia.
Thus, the analyst has considered the prime minister of Kosovo as a populist leader.
"Populist leaders like Albin Kurti teach very strongly the creation of a national identity for the country they lead. Also, a strong confrontation with Rama during the last years has put the Kosovar public in front of a virtual dilemma, to be on this side or on the other side. A false choice that should not have been. Let us remind you of something that Albin Kurti has done, which for me borders on anti-nationalism, for you to take your political subject, export it to the other side of Morina and compete and come to vote, knowing that the person with him who you are running on the day after the elections will still be your partner. Erdhi voted against Edi Rama, knowing that Edi Rama would win and went against it. I am talking about Self-determination. He did the same in North Macedonia.
The self-isolation that Albini has done to Kosovo, look at all the partners, has put himself in front of all those who ensure the existence of Kosovo today, he has put himself in front of the Westerners", said Minxhozi in an interview for ABC News.
